For the last 100+ years RSB and the town of
Readlyn have been the best of partners and
neighbors. From an investment of $10,000 to
today's tens of millions in assets, RSB has
grown with Readlyn from being a stop along
the Great Western Railroad to the thriving,
vibrant community it is today.
- 1904
Readlyn, Iowa founded and Readlyn Savings Bank established
- 1929 Great Depression but RSB survives and thrives
- 1933 Readlyn Semi-Pro State Baseball champs – trophy displayed at RSB
- 1943 First female employee was Glenyce Bruns;
- 1945 Janice Heineman; 1954 Grace Kuethe
- 1961-62 The first RSB modernization & remodel
- 1979 Drive-up facilities added
- 1983 “Country” filmed in Readlyn and inside RSB; Lois Ganske’s line: “Jim…”
- 1986 Burton Stumme retires after 53 years
- 1997 The “New” RSB facilities are constructed
- 2004 RSB and Readlyn celebrate 100 years!
